Visualizzazione dei risultati da 1 a 4 su 4
  1. #1

    Problema principiante: visualizzazione dati

    Salve di nuovo
    sto bloccato da diversi giorni col solito problema assurdo, che immagino di facilissima soluzione
    allora la mia struttura, ricalcata da altr'altra simile e perfettamente funzionante è cosi composta:
    pagina di inserimento
    poniamo :

    1) mieidati.asp
    questa tabella ha anche delle checkbox ( una decina) , cosi io ho predisposto due tabelle di appoggio: uno per gli inserimenti dei dati della checkboxs e una tabella per la loro visualizione.

    succede questo:
    i dati vengono inserito correttamente: apro il db in remoto e vedo tutti i dati e i rispettivi id dove dovrebbero essere.

    2) tabella


    vedimodifica i miei dati.asp


    La tabella apre il db e ..iniziano i problemi:
    i dati stringa ( il nome per esempio) viene visualizzato troncato ( per esempio: se il nome è "pinco pallino" ) viene visualizzato "pinco" ma il nome sul db è giusto.
    Delle check boxs ne viene visualizzata spuntata solo una.
    E non capisco perchè...anche quando le spunto tutte.

    comunque i dati modificati sono registrati nel modo corretto.... E' un problema solo di visualizzazione.
    E ora inizia il bello:
    controllo i dati modificati.
    I dati stringa , pur registrati correttamente sul db, vengono di nuovo visualizzati troncati.
    Le check boxs sono stavolta visualizzate correttamente!!!
    Tre, quattro cellette correttamente spuntate.
    Eppure la memorizzazione sul db è identica.
    Voglio dire: vedimodifica i miei dati.asp prende i dati dal db: per quale motivo le checkboxs inserite con l'altra pagina NON vengono correttamente spuntate visualizzate, mentre le checksbox modificate con B]vedimodifica i miei dati.asp[/B] invece le vede bene?

    I dati sul db sono inseriti esattamente nello stesso modo!!!

    Impazzendo ho fatto una ulteriore prova:
    ho scritto manualmente un inserimento sul db, campo per campo.
    Inventandomi un id tipo :" 5555".
    Senza passare dalla tabella di inserimento.
    Ebbene, solito problema di visualizzazione dei campi e non capisco perchè.

    Le checkboxs , stavolta ne visualizzava spuntate ben due (su quattro...).
    ma perchè fa cosi? Il comportamento dovrebbe essere lo stesso perchè vedimodifica i miei dati.asp dovrebbe prendere i dati dal db ..invece si comporta diversamente a secondo di come i dati siano stati inseriti.





  2. #2
    Forse ho capito il perchè delle checkbox.
    per qualche motivo del cazzo che nn riesco a capire, mi spedisce i valori, quando inserisco con uno spazio, che non c'è sulla tabella delle fonti.
    Per esempio:
    Check1 valore
    codice:
    input type=checkbox name="fonti" value="a2;notebook"
    lui scrive " a2" con uno spazio a sinistra nella tabella di appoggio.
    Cosi ovviamente non viene visualizzato , perchè vedidocumenti.asp cerca i valori con "a2" senza spazi.

    Nel codice della maschera di inserimento NON CI SONO SPAZI. perchè diavolo aggiunge uno spazio quando manda il valore?


  3. #3
    No era una cazzata.
    Quello che succede è che la maschera di inserimento scrive nel campo della tabella dei valori multipli la prima sigla ( Tipo "a1") selezionata in modo corretto, per tutte le altre lascia uno spazio a destra (tipo " a2" ) cosi il valore non è più richiamabile.

  4. #4
    Visualizzazione checkbox okay , adesso. Rimane sempre il problema dei campi testo che sono visualizzati troncati

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.